About the opportunity:
The Production Estimator is part of the Wilson Homes Estimating team and reports to the Production Estimating Manager. The key focus of this role is to accurately determine and calculate the materials and trades required based on the contract documentation, plans, selections. More specifically, you will:
• Review and coordinate project documentation to ensure accuracy and consistency before approving for construction
• Prepare quantity take offs for materials, labour and plant from detailed plans and specifications
• Manage purchasing process, including issuing and maintaining purchase orders in line with supplier agreements
• Support the construction team by checking supplier quotations, actioning Building Variations and providing internal pricing guidance
• Oversee essential project records by maintain documentation, reconciling costs and processing invoices
